Title :
pH dependence of carrier transport in PEDOT:PSS films investigated by THz and IR-UV spectroscopy
Author :
Yamashita, M. ; Sasaki, T. ; Okuzaki, H. ; Otani, C.
Author_Institution :
THz Sensing & Imaging Lab., RIKEN ASI, Sendai, Japan
Abstract :
We investigated the pH effect on the carrier transport in conducting polymer PEDOT:PSS films by the combination of terahertz and infrared-ultraviolet spectroscopy, which revealed that the increase of the pH decreased the DC conductivity resulting from the decrease of carrier density and mobility due to the weak carrier localization.
